Role Description

The Engineering Director / Head of Engineering oversees the entire engineering function, ensuring technical excellence, high-quality delivery, and alignment with business goals. This role leads multiple engineering teams, drives technology strategy, and ensures scalable, robust, and secure systems across the organization.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and execute the company's engineering strategy and long-term technical roadmap.
  • Lead, mentor, and grow engineering teams, including managers, leads, and individual contributors.
  • Oversee system architecture, design decisions, and technical standards.
  • Ensure successful delivery of engineering projects on time and within budget.
  • Collaborate closely with Product, Operations, and Leadership teams to align engineering priorities with business objectives.
  • Implement best practices for coding, CI/CD, QA, DevOps, and security.
  • Drive performance optimization, scalability, and reliability improvements.
  • Manage engineering KPIs, budget planning, and resource allocation.
  • Foster a culture of innovation, ownership, and continuous improvement.
  • Represent engineering in executive meetings and cross-departmental discussions.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's or Master's Degree in Software Engineering, Computer Science, or related technical field.
  • 10+ years of experience in software engineering, with at least 4+ years in a senior leadership or managerial role.
  • Strong experience in leading large engineering teams (multiple squads or departments).
  • Solid understanding of system architecture,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ud), and modern development practices.
  • Proven track record of delivering complex, large-scale software systems.
  • Excellent communication, leadership,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
  • Experience with Agile/Scrum and managing cross-functional teams.
  • Ability to operate at both strategic and hands-on technical levels.
